Part Two:  due Friday, October 25
Materials List and Procedure-
Go to the inquiry portal for guidance on this part or any part of the science fair project. Include a step by step list of the procedure you will follow in your experiment. Write this section so that someone who doesn’t know anything about your project can follow what you did. Explain as though your audience is intelligent, but uninformed. Using diagrams along with your explanation of the procedure is a good idea. Remember the baking analogy we used in class? Think of materials as "ingredients" and procedures as "directions".
